Claw arm servo:
The new micro servo arrived sooner than expected lol, but I had already started on a modified 3D printable housing to fit a new metal geared SG90 size servo. It didn’t take up much more space , but i had to reposition the securing screw, and add a second one.

I used brass knurled threaded inserts & M3 screws.

I made a slot in the side to allow the servo horn some freedom. This once finished, could be covered.

I needed to add a slot in the claws tube to allow some flexibility for the wire that connects to the servo horn.

I also added a location hole for a screw.

Next was to remove the servo plug so that it could connect with the servo lead.

Wheels:
The original wheels were spaced away from the base, as can be seen in these two  photo.

original deleted scene SW ANH
remade version for the prequals
    

So I decided to draw up some spacers and 3D printed them. This along with some more substantial axle bushes with bearings in, to better support and properly align the wheels. And finally, some new axle's at over 180mm in length!

The TCD..... The 'Trading Card Dispenser'

I was still waiting for an electronic component to arrive in order to wire everything up to test it. It arrived and it wasn't what I was hoping for, so I'll have to revert back to my original electronics setup, not a big deal as this doesn't effect the actual dispenser being assembled or operated.

I've designed this as a self contained unit with it's own remote controller & timer delay off circuit, but it would also be able to be controlled via any momentary switch, Arduino etc. I'm not an Arduino guy, but from what I know this is possible.
The motor runs on 6v and would only need to run for a few seconds.

The unit comes in 4 parts, base (in red), plate (in blue), lid (in green) & a wheel adapter which fits onto the motor. (colour's are for identification only, not actual)

There are then 4 components required to be bought in order to fit and glue together to fully assemble. I'll post up this list and an assembly instruction PDF when files are released.
